CDN的计费方式
CDN计费方式分为按流量计费和按带宽计费两种,按流量是根据实际使用的CDN加速流量按照每小时结算,按带宽计费是统计每天的带宽峰值,按天结算。
下面说一下 两者的区别
流量计费
比如:下面是价格
流量阶梯(元/GB) | 中国大陆CN |
---|---|
0TB - 2TB | 0.21 |
2TB - 10TB | 0.20 |
10TB - 50TB | 0.18 |
50TB - 100TB | 0.15 |
≥ 100TB | 0.11 |
假设该网站每月流量为1TB,那么按照流量计费,属于第一梯队,单价为0.21元/GB,则总费用为1TB10240.21=215.04 元。
带宽计费
带宽阶梯(元/Mbps/天) | 中国大陆CN |
---|---|
0Mbps - 500Mbps | 0.53 |
500Mbps - 5Gbps | 0.52 |
5Gbps - 50Gbps | 0.49 |
≥ 50Gbps | 0.48 |
我们知道1M带宽下载速度是128KB/秒,一天是86400秒,所以一天产生的流量为:128KB/秒*86400=11059200KB=10800MB=10.5GB, 也就是说1M带宽每天跑满的情况下最多可以产生10.5G的流量。
假设这个网站,该网站CDN每月1TB流量,折合每天为1024GB/30=34GB。通过上面的计算我们知道1M带宽每天跑满的情况下是10.5GB。 那么跑满一天34GB流量大约需要3M带宽。如果腾讯云CDN按照带宽的方式计算,CDN 3M带宽对应的单价为0.53元/Mbps/天, 则CDN按带宽计费,一月价格为:30.5330天=47.7元。
什么?同样的网站每个月CDN流量1TB的情况下,按流量计费价格210元,而按带宽计费却只要47.7元?居然差这么多?
其实不然,我们算的是平均带宽,而真实的实际场景是需要计算的是每天的峰值带宽,那这个峰值带宽怎么算呢?是每小时的峰值还是每分钟的峰值呢? ,这个需要看平台的具体规则咯。
CDN按流量和按带宽哪个更划算?
CDN计费如何选择更划算?按流量还是按带宽?
取决于用户应用流量的实际情况,按带宽计费适用于每日流量较为均匀的使用场景,
那种平时没什么流量,在某些时间点容易出现陡增流量的使用场景,适合按流量计费。